POSITION PURPOSE: 

Responsible for receiving, distributing, restocking, cycle-counting, and additional primary and secondary Supply Chain tasks as assigned.

 
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:
  1. Receive incoming freight and put away accordingly. Scan packing slips to PO.
  2. Responsible for Pyxis and Warehouse restock, inventory, and cycle-count.
  3. Transport supplies to appropriate location at VVMC and VVSC destinations.
  4. Audit and verify transactions while informing supervisor of exceptions.
  5. Rotate stock as prescribed and monitor for expired items.
  6. Communicate methods for improvement of daily activities and complete a daily task sheet as it pertains to the area of work.
  7. Clean Materials Management common areas of trash and organize department after daily operations.
  8. Perform other duties as assigned. Must be HIPAA compliant.
  9. Role models the principles of a Just Culture and Organizational Values.
